Chlorine Dust Lichen

The Chlorine Dust Lichen (Chrysothrix chlorina) is a crustose lichen in the family Chrysotrichaceae, historically known from calcareous and siliceous rock surfaces and bark in parts of Europe, including the United Kingdom. It belongs to the genus Chrysothrix, a group of powdery, granular lichens that form bright yellow to greenish-yellow leprose thalli — lacking the organised cortex layers of most lichens — composed largely of granular soredia. Chrysothrix species produce unique secondary metabolites including rhizocarpic acid, which contributes to their intense yellow colouration and may serve as protection against grazing invertebrates. The Chlorine Dust Lichen takes its name from the sharp, bleach-like or chlorine odour emitted when the thallus is moistened — a distinctive diagnostic feature. The IUCN has assessed this species as Extinct in Great Britain, where it was historically recorded from ancient woodland and shaded rock sites but has not been confirmed in recent decades. Its apparent extinction in parts of its former range is attributed primarily to severe air quality degradation during the industrial era, as many crustose lichens are highly sensitive to sulphur dioxide and other atmospheric pollutants. It may persist in small areas of cleaner air, and improved air quality since deindustrialisation offers some hope for natural recolonisation.

giraffe

The tallest living animal on Earth, giraffes can reach 5.5 meters in height and weigh up to 1,750 kg. Their elongated necks — containing the same seven cervical vertebrae as all mammals — evolved for feeding on acacia trees in African savannas and woodlands. Social animals living in loose herds with no permanent bonds, giraffes communicate through infrasound and body language. Vulnerable, with populations declining due to habitat loss and poaching.
